A fund is seeking judgment for more than €61m against Balmoral International, a property company linked to the McCann family, who are best known for their involvement in Fyffes and Total Produce. Balmoral was created when property assets were spun out of Fyffes in 2006.
The fund, Everyday Finance DAC, is seeking judgment for €33.4m and £26m (€28.3m) against Balmoral International Land Ltd., Stokes Place, Dublin, and 50 subsidiaries which it says each acted as guarantors on the loans.
Originally, loans totaling €300m were issued by AIB before being restructured in 2015.
In December 2019, two of the four loan facilities had been fully repaid but around €60m remained outstanding.
